Transaction ff2ca31c0fe62c2edf39c68ea21f3ca63aa4fdcc0a42fca342def143097d7108
1 Input
2 Outputs
- ff2ca31c0fe62c2edf39c68ea21f3ca63aa4fdcc0a42fca342def143097d7108:0
- ff2ca31c0fe62c2edf39c68ea21f3ca63aa4fdcc0a42fca342def143097d7108:1
value 110000000
address 3Qg5avRVc99he3eVEvQLNZxoRUiYkBBGaq
value 889983860
address 1ApuwoeoTaMY437GjnzHPGqoGtCrmnngf4